Understanding Lip Stains and Their Composition
Understanding lip stains and their composition helps me figure out the best way to tackle the mess they leave behind on my carpet. I’ve learned that most lip stains contain pigments, oils, and waxes that make them long-lasting. The pigments are what give the stains their vibrant color, while the oils help with the application and staying power. Waxes add a layer of protection but also make it harder to remove them from fabric. I notice that water-based stains are usually easier to deal with than oil-based ones. I can tell that the longer a stain sits, the more it sets into the fibers of my carpet. Knowing this helps me act quickly when I see a lip stain.
Immediate Actions to Take After a Stain Occurs
The moment a lip stain happens, I’m quick to blot it gently with a clean cloth to prevent it from setting. I always make sure to use a cloth that’s white or colorfast to avoid any further discoloration. As I blot, I try to avoid rubbing, since that can push the stain deeper into the fibers. Once I’ve absorbed as much as I can, I reach for a mild dish soap mixed with water. I apply the solution to the stain using a clean cloth, working from the outside in. After that, I rinse the area with a bit of plain water, soaking up the excess moisture. Finally, I let the carpet air dry completely before checking the stain again.
Homemade Solutions for Lip Stain Removal
Homemade solutions for lip stain removal can really save me a trip to the store. I’ve found that using rubbing alcohol works wonders on tough stains. Just dabbing a bit on a cloth and blotting the stain can lift it right out. Sometimes, I mix dish soap with warm water for a gentle approach. A paste made of baking soda and water has also been effective for me. I’ve even tried using vinegar, which seems to break down the oils in the lipstick. Each time, I’m amazed at how well these DIY methods can tackle those stubborn stains.

Application Techniques for Success
Application techniques can significantly impact how well the stain remover works on carpets. I usually start by testing the product on a small, hidden area to ensure it won’t damage the carpet. Next, I apply the stain remover directly onto the lip stain, making sure to saturate it well. I gently blot the area with a clean cloth, avoiding scrubbing to prevent spreading the stain further. Finally, I rinse the area with water and blot again to remove any residue, ensuring the carpet looks fresh and clean.
The Blotting Technique for Stain Removal
Blotting seems to work best for lifting lip stain out of my carpet without spreading it further. I always start by grabbing a clean cloth or paper towel. Dabbing gently is key; I don’t want to push the stain deeper. I usually work from the outside in to contain the stain. After a few rounds of blotting, I can see the color transferring onto the cloth. Sometimes, I add a little water to help lift the stain more effectively. It’s amazing how much the blotting technique can minimize the damage.
